A millimeter is a unit of length, equivalent to one-thousandth of a meter. On the other hand, a liter is a unit of volume, representing the volume of a cube with sides of 10 centimeters each. Now, to determine the number of millimeters in a single liter, we can think of it as the volume of a cube with sides of 10 centimeters. This cube would have a total volume of 1 liter.
